Output 12376e0540ec2d567012e714c754e1d546f0f299ac0c50074206d58e592d8c90:24

value
843606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 599d459ab2c7d057e333c16b5d76fe17f19d7e7d OP_EQUAL
address
39rrU4PeFRLvBGBWBBWseWdkwPeTSjUbpf
transaction
12376e0540ec2d567012e714c754e1d546f0f299ac0c50074206d58e592d8c90
spent
true